Aquacombine project (2019–2023) led by Alpha Aqua A/S, Denmark, integrates rainbow trout farming with Salicornia europaea cultivation in a recirculating aquaculture system (RAS). The project demonstrates that Salicornia efficiently removes nitrogenous compounds—ammonia, nitrite, and nitrate—reducing levels by over 50%, thus mitigating toxic waste and reducing environmental discharge. Work package 11, managed by Alpha Aqua, focuses on designing and installing demonstration units. The system supports sustainable food production by repurposing fish effluent as fertilizer, increasing farming quotas, and minimizing pollution. Dr. Ramon Parez (COO) and Dr. Jiwan Kumar Chettri (Ph.D. in fish health) lead R&D at the Esbjerg test farm. The project generated key insights on halophyte integration, with a recommendation to establish a dedicated research centre. Licensed under CC BY, the project concludes December 2023.
